site stats

Console logger queue processing thread

WebMar 21, 2024 · // Run a console user input loop in a background thread Task.Run (async () => await MonitorAsync ()); } private async ValueTask MonitorAsync() { while (!_cancellationToken.IsCancellationRequested) { var keyStroke = Console.ReadKey (); if (keyStroke.Key == ConsoleKey.W) { // Enqueue a background work item await … Webstatic void Main (string [] args) { Console.WriteLine ("Client Starting..."); var hubConnection = new HubConnection ("http://localhost:6666"); var hubProxy = hubConnection.CreateHubProxy ("SimpleHub"); HashSet received = new HashSet (); HashSet requested = new HashSet (); object locker = new object (); hubProxy.On …

Logging - POCO C++ Libraries

WebMay 23, 2024 · def LoggingInit ( logPath, logFile, html=True ): global fileLogger global consoleLogger logFormatStr = " [% (asctime)s % (threadName)s, % (levelname)s] % (message)s" consoleFormatStr = " [% (threadName)s, % (levelname)s] % (message)s" if html: logFormatStr = "" + logFormatStr + "" # File Handler for log file logFormatter = … WebDec 8, 2024 · 1. It seems that the simplest way is use syslog with logrotate, otherwise you need use something like QueueListener and QueueHandler in separated process or use logging in different files with flask logger and your … the rag at rawnsley https://beaumondefernhotel.com

HubConnection C# (CSharp) Code Examples - HotExamples

WebAll processing threads will be fighting to be able to obtain lock and write to the same file at once. Some may try to remove locks. public void … Web2024-04-05 00:34:33,529 ERROR Unable to locate appender Console for logger net.minecraft 2024-04-05 00:34:33,529 ERROR Unable to locate appender ServerGuiConsole for logger net.minecraft However I can just click on the jar to launch the server; but then there's nothing in the 'log and chat' bit which is quite annoying, I was … WebMay 28, 2024 · One possible fix is to use a multiprocessing queue for log messages that all workers pass log messages to and are logged by a single process Python loguru module takes away the setup of this and log handlers can be made multiprocessing safe by using enqueue=True parameter. Share Follow answered Apr 4, 2024 at 21:29 user15553357 … the raga hotel

performance - C++ Threaded Logger - Code Review Stack Exchange

Category:Worker threads Node.js v19.9.0 Documentation

Tags:Console logger queue processing thread

Console logger queue processing thread

Logging to the database with ASP.NET Core MAKOLYTE

WebApr 12, 2024 · Node 事件循环 经典真题. 请简述一下 Node.js 中的事件循环,和浏览器环境的事件循环有何不同?; Node.js 与浏览器的事件循环有何区别? 进程与线程. 我们经常说 JavaScript 是一门单线程语言,指的是一个进程里只有一个主线程,那到底什么是线程? 什么是进程? 首先需要把这个问题搞明白。 WebConsole logging is a blocking (synchronous) operation. Use Serilog.Sinks.Async to buffer the log calls and write the logs using a background thread. Log.Logger = new LoggerConfiguration() .MinimumLevel.Information() .WriteTo.Async(a => a.Console()) .CreateLogger() If logging Debug information is necessary, it can be logged to a file.

Console logger queue processing thread

Did you know?

WebFeb 21, 2024 · Here we call these methods using a class name, like ExThread.thread1, ExThread.thread2. By using Thread a = new Thread (ExThread.thread1); statement we create and initialize the work of thread a, similarly for thread b. By using a.Start (); and b.Start (); statements, a and b threads scheduled for execution. WebJun 28, 2016 · I did a quick check around some logging statements and it looks like calling console.log consumes cpu. I've done any API calls required before calling the first …

WebAug 10, 2024 · Internally it uses the BlockingCollection and allows the user (me) to specify the handler action - it's going to be HttpClient.SendAsync (with additional processing) … WebJun 8, 2024 · This other thread may be using all available CPU, or have a Ruby Global Interpreter Lock, preventing other threads from continuing. Log arguments to Sidekiq jobs In GitLab 13.6 and later some arguments passed to Sidekiq jobs are logged by default. To avoid logging sensitive information (for instance, password reset tokens), GitLab logs …

WebAug 14, 2024 · We’ll implement the consumer/producer pattern by adding an async queue from System.Threading.Channels. The ILoggerService.Log () method will allow producers to enqueue log messages. We’ll implement the consumer loop in ExecuteAsync () (a method from BackgroundService). Here’s the DatabaseLoggerService class: WebNov 15, 2024 · Show 14 more. This article is an introduction to developing Azure Functions by using C# script ( .csx ). Azure Functions lets you develop functions using C# in one of the following ways: Type. Execution process. Code extension. Development environment. Reference. C# script.

WebThe node:worker_threads module enables the use of threads that execute JavaScript in parallel. To access it: const worker = require('node:worker_threads'); Workers (threads) …

WebJan 3, 2024 · In fact the only thing that you would have to write would be something like your ProcessMessages method: Task.Run ( () => { foreach (Message m in messages) { try { Console.WriteLine ($" {DateTime.Now}: Processing message {m} ..."); // ... do processing ... } catch (Exception ex) { // ... } } }); theragameWeb; All log messages go to a queue serviced by a single thread; which does all the IO. This setting controls how big that; queue can get (and therefore how much memory is allocated); before new messages are discarded.; The default is 1000;logger_queue_limit = 250;; Any custom logging levels you may want to use, which can then the raga hotel side turkeyWebThe node:worker_threads module enables the use of threads that execute JavaScript in parallel. To access it: const worker = require('node:worker_threads'); Workers (threads) are useful for performing CPU-intensive JavaScript operations. They do … signs a guy is turned on by youWebJan 4, 2024 · A Logger is a context for log messages. This is the class that applications interact with to create log messages. Appenders place log messages in their final destinations. A Logger can have more than one Appender. We generally think of Appenders as being attached to text files, but Logback is much more potent than that. signs a guy likes youWebMar 31, 2024 · ໃນສ່ວນຂອງ Web API ຈະມີຕົວຈັບເວລາ(timer)ຈະຣັນໄປເລື້ອຍໆຈົນກວ່າຈະຄົບ ... the rag and bone shop study guide freeWebOct 23, 2009 · All logging messages shall be passed by the threads that produce them to this logger thread, using a communication mechanism that may not lock the thread that … signs a guy wants you to be his girlfriendWebApr 13, 2024 · When the logger is constructed it creates a thread running the print_routine () function, which is a loop that locks a mutex and prints all the contents of the … signs a guy still likes you